Co To island - hidden blue gem in northeast Vietnam
An aerial view of Co To island. VNA Photo: Đức Hiếu
A flag ceremony at the town centre, with a statue of President Ho Chi Minh. Apparently, this is the only place the leader agreed to have his statue erected while still alive. VNA Photo: Đức Hiếu
Small fishing boats in Co To. VNA Photo: Đức Hiếu
Beaches in Co To have calm waves and are not overcrowded with tourists. VNA Photo: Đức Hiếu
Co To lighthouse, the best spot to enjoy a panoramic view of the island, was built in the late 19th century. VNA Photo: Đức Hiếu
An aerial view of Co To port, where speed-boats carry visitors from Van Don, Quang Ninh to Co To island. VNA Photo: Đức Hiếu

Co To island - hidden blue gem in northeast Vietnam
08/27/2025 08:17
|
TTXVN
Co To special zone is a "green" hub in Vietnam's northeast, designated as a special administrative-economic zone in 2025 to develop a modern, sustainable marine economy centered on high-quality ecotourism. The 50.1 square kilometres zone is an archipelago in the Gulf of Tonkin, located to the east of Van Don district and boasting pristine long beaches with blue sea water and white sand along with a diverse ecosystem of primary tropical forests. Co To Island is a hidden gem in northern Vietnam, offering pristine beaches, turquoise waters, and authentic fishing village life. From Hong Van Beach’s powdery sands to panoramic views from Co To Lighthouse, visitors are promised an unforgettable journey at Co To island. VNA Photo: Đức Hiếu
